Job description

Overview

As a Mission Creek Camp Counselor, you will play a vital role in creating a positive and transformative experience for campers. Embracing the mission and values of Mission Camp Creek, you will actively engage with campers, facilitate activities, and contribute to a supportive community environment. This position is ideal for individuals who are passionate about youth development, enjoy the outdoors, and are committed to making a meaningful impact on the lives of campers.

The Role

The Mission Camp Creek Lead Counselor is expected to bring enthusiasm and commitment to the camp's mission, creating an environment where campers thrive emotionally, socially, and personally. Your leadership should inspire a sense of community among campers and staff, fostering a positive and inclusive atmosphere. This role demands flexibility, adaptability, and a proactive approach to addressing challenges.

Key Responsibilities
  • Actively participate in and lead camp activities, ensuring a positive and inclusive experience for all campers.
  • Provide attentive and responsible supervision of campers during scheduled activities, meals, and free time.
  • Prioritize the safety and well-being of campers, following established safety protocols and emergency procedures.
  • Work collaboratively with fellow counselors and camp staff to create a supportive and cohesive team environment.
  • Address and manage camper behavior with a positive and constructive approach, promoting a respectful camp culture.
  • Effectively communicate with campers and fellow staff members, providing updates and addressing any concerns.
  • Assist in planning and executing daily camp activities, ensuring a well-balanced program that meets the needs and interests of campers.
  • Maintain strict confidentiality and professionalism when handling sensitive information regarding campers or staff members.
  • Assist with maintaining the care of camp supplies and equipment, filling out maintenance request forms.
  • Be responsible for the cleanliness of the living unit throughout the week; including but not limited to the bathrooms, restocking necessary supplies, garbage/recycling, and campfire ring.
  • Attend pre-camp staff training and regularly scheduled meetings to ensure open and positive communication.
  • Other job as assigned.
Qualifications
  • Must be able to obtain or become certified in First Aid and CPR.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ills to interact effectively with campers, parents, and other staff members.
  • Knowledge of safety procedures and ability to respond to emergencies.
  • Physical fitness and ability to participate in camp activities alongside campers.
  • Ability to solve problems and change plans when necessary.
  • Ability to relate to youth and adults in a positive manner.
  • Ability to work in a camp setting and appreciate the outdoors.
  • Applicant must complete a background check.
The Camp Experience

Mission Creek Camp offers a picturesque natural setting with a fishing and boating lake, a state‑of‑the‑art horse facility, comfortable cabin areas, a fun sprinkler park, scenic hiking trails, and a variety of engaging activities for campers to enjoy. Our camp is known for its inclusive and empowering environment. Our dining experience is top‑notch, with a professional chef and trained staff who work with individuals with disabilities in a caring and understanding way.
